Yep, you have to copyright it. The so-called poor man's copyright has never been held up in court. The $30 copyright is the only thing that will help you. And when you think about it $30 isn't much to pay for the protection you're getting.

mikeyj. $30.00 will do the trick.Go to the library of congress(on internet).Go to copyright office.Dig until you find form PA(For a work of performing arts).
You can compile many songs and register the whole package at once, or register a single song -your choice. I have many copyrights,still don't know why, LOL Good luck |
